Cybersecurity is often framed as a cat-and-mouse game, where attackers and defenders are constantly trying to outmaneuver each other. But what if there was a way to stop playing the game altogether? Enter Libra, a groundbreaking solution designed to thwart control-flow leakage (CFL) attacks that have plagued processors for years. Libra offers a new way to protect sensitive data without sacrificing the speed and performance of modern high-end processors. Instead of relying on old methods that compromise either security or efficiency, Libra aims to offer a balanced approach, seamlessly blending both hardware and software solutions to neutralize threats. This is no minor tweak; it’s a paradigm shift that could redefine the landscape of cybersecurity.
The Mechanics Behind Libra’s Magic
Libra isn’t just another tool in the cybersecurity toolbox. It’s a complete redesign of how security is embedded into the very architecture of our processors. At its core is the concept of ‘balanced execution,’ a method that makes it impossible for hackers to guess what’s happening inside a processor based on how long it takes to perform different tasks. Traditionally, securing high-end processors meant disabling performance-enhancing hardware to prevent leaks. Libra changes the game by allowing these optimizations to stay enabled while still maintaining a secure environment. By introducing new memory layouts and instruction set extensions, Libra’s design ensures that every instruction executed looks the same to an outside observer, effectively shutting down potential avenues for attack.
The graph below illustrates how Libra, a new cybersecurity technology, compares to traditional security methods in terms of both performance (speed) and security (protection). It visually demonstrates why Libra represents a significant breakthrough in balancing efficiency with robust protection against cyber threats.
The Hidden Power of Control-Flow Balancing
What makes Libra revolutionary isn’t just its efficiency or its novel use of hardware-software integration, but its approach to balancing control flows. Imagine trying to balance on a tightrope while juggling — except here, the stakes are digital secrets, like cryptographic keys, and the tightrope is a series of highly sensitive computations. Libra’s solution is to ensure that even when processors are running operations that depend on confidential information, no detectable difference in execution can be observed by an attacker. This prevents adversaries from deducing any private data through side channels. It’s an ambitious and sophisticated approach that could lead to much broader applications, reshaping how we think about secure computing.
Why Libra Matters Now More Than Ever
In a world where every piece of hardware is interconnected, from your phone to the servers handling your bank transactions, there’s a pressing need for security measures that can keep up with the speed and complexity of modern computing. Libra is particularly timely as it directly addresses the weaknesses in current cybersecurity defenses — weaknesses that have been exposed by a series of high-profile data breaches in recent years. With its innovative strategy of using minimal hardware support to maximize security, Libra represents not just an upgrade, but a transformation in how we secure our most critical digital infrastructure. This could be the blueprint for a new generation of processors, where speed doesn’t come at the cost of security.
The Hardware-Software Whisperer
Libra is not just software or hardware — it’s a seamless blend of both. This revolutionary approach allows it to securely balance control flow on high-end processors while keeping critical hardware optimizations fully enabled. No need to compromise on performance anymore; Libra makes sure everything runs like a dream, all while keeping your secrets safe.
The Game Changer
Libra introduces a new Instruction Set Architecture (ISA) extension that makes it possible to execute secure, balanced code on high-end CPUs without turning off any performance-boosting tricks. This extension includes features like the ‘folded layout,’ which smartly arranges code to maintain both speed and security — a feat previously thought impossible.
CFL Attacks Meet Their Match
Libra challenges the long-held belief that secret-dependent control flow is inherently insecure on high-end processors. By balancing these flows securely, Libra could put an end to the ongoing ‘CFL arms race’ — a constant back-and-forth between attackers and defenders that has consumed cybersecurity efforts for decades.
Libra’s ‘Folded Layout’
Libra uses a unique memory layout called the ‘folded layout’ to optimize code execution without compromising security. This method interweaves instructions so that they appear the same to an attacker, preserving the original control flow while securing sensitive information. It’s like a hidden map that only the processor understands.
From Theory to Reality
Libra isn’t just an academic concept; it has been implemented and tested on an out-of-order RISC-V core, showing that balanced execution can be both secure and efficient with minimal hardware cost. This real-world testing proves Libra’s potential to revolutionize cybersecurity across diverse platforms.
A Bright Future for Digital Security
Libra isn’t just a novel concept — it’s a beacon of hope in a world where digital threats are becoming increasingly sophisticated. By leveraging both hardware and software in harmony, Libra creates a future where security doesn’t have to mean sacrificing performance. Imagine a world where every digital transaction, every sensitive piece of data, is protected by this intelligent, dynamic system. Libra’s innovative approach isn’t just about blocking attacks; it’s about building a future where they don’t stand a chance. The stakes couldn’t be higher, and the potential couldn’t be brighter. It’s not just about defending the digital frontier — it’s about rewriting the rules entirely.
About Disruptive Concepts
https://disruptive-concepts.com/
Welcome to @Disruptive Concepts — your crystal ball into the future of technology. 🚀 Subscribe for new insight videos every Saturday!
Discover the Must-Have Kitchen Gadgets of 2024! From ZeroWater Filters to Glass Containers, Upgrade Your Home with Essential Tools for Safety and Sustainability. Click Here to Transform Your Kitchen Today!